This course is extreme, fantasy style golf in a traditional, somewhat natural setting that doesn't feel forced or imposed onto the landscape (I'm not sure it would be walkable/maintainable - but that clearly was never the goal). Combining the altitude changes with the bold greens contouring and high wind is probably too much of a challenge for many, namely myself. However the course generally doesn't overstep the mark in regards to difficulty (although a near 600 yard par 4 finisher perhaps does). I respect the decision to be near the water but not relying on it to create dramatic scenes. The 11th was my pick for best hole.
